Novalink Solutions LLC - Integration and Middleware Developer

Developer
💰 Negotiable
📍 Harrisburg, United States
Twine Jobs Twine
Based in Manchester, United Kingdom
Last online 6 months ago

Developer is needed in Harrisburg, United States.

Client: Novalink Solutions LLC

Location: Harrisburg, PA, us

Contract: Contract

```html

Job Description

1. Connect various systems, applications, and technologies, including SAP S/4HANA, Billing and Revenue Innovation Management (BRIM), Microsoft Dynamics 365, cloud telephony and IVR, web portals, mobile apps, and middleware systems to ensure seamless integration for optimal performance.

2. Analyze integration models for solution components and assess options for high-volume processing.

3. Apply best practices leveraging on-demand open APIs to reduce data replication and enhance performance.

4. Lead the development and implementation of solutions that meet tolling project requirements, including integration with SAP, CRM, Azure cloud services, and external systems.

5. Design robust integrations between various systems and optimize IVR systems to improve customer interactions and operational efficiency.

6. Collaborate with cross-functional teams to deliver high-quality tolling solutions on schedule.

7. Stay updated on best practices and emerging technologies, recommend innovative solutions, and apply best practices towards APIs.

8. Monitor system performance, troubleshoot issues, and build middleware workflows.

9. Apply data protection strategies for sensitive customer data and implement observability tools for monitoring.

10. Document workflows, including technical designs, test plans, and best practices.

11. Participate in code reviews and knowledge sharing.

12. Develop and maintain productive relationships with stakeholders, and adhere to commission standards and policies.

13. Work independently and utilize technology tools as required.

14. Perform related tasks as assigned by the Commission.

Requirements

• 8+ years in integration/middleware development, with at least 3+ years in a senior or lead role.

• 7+ years of backend development experience using .Net.

• 5+ years of backend development experience using Python.

• 3+ years of backend development using GoLang.

• Strong understanding of RESTful API design and decentralized microservices architecture.

• At least 2 implementation projects utilizing decentralized event-based microservices architecture.

• Solid understanding of concurrency, memory management, and performance optimization in Go and .Net.

• Proficiency in development tools like Podman and orchestration (Kubernetes).

• Bachelor’s degree in Computer Science, Engineering, or a related field; Master’s degree preferred.

• Strong understanding of Microsoft Azure cloud platforms (IaaS, PaaS, SaaS).

Desired Skillset

• 10+ years developing complex systems integrations in high-volume environments (SAP, MS Dynamics 365, Azure).

• Experience with IVR systems, particularly in tolling or customer-facing environments.

• Integration experience with SAP BRIM for subscription billing and retail POS/eCommerce systems.

• Familiarity with event-driven architectures (Kafka, Azure Event Hub) and monitoring tools (Prometheus, Grafana).

• Advanced Azure, Kubernetes, or integration platform certifications are desirable.

• Experience with message queues (Kafka, RabbitMQ).

Engagement Requirements

• Preferred candidate location within the Continental United States; remote work until further notice.

• Onsite presence required one week per month and for post go-live support activities at commission locations.

• Must attend an onsite orientation session and complete necessary onboarding documentation including criminal history checks.

• Compliance with IT Standards and guidelines while working virtually is expected.

• Overtime requests require prior approval from the Project Principal.

```

Posted 2 months ago

No longer accepting applications

Get instant notifications for new Developer jobs. Enter your email:

  • How It Works


    🔍

    Get quality leads

    Review job leads for free, filter by local or global clients, and get real time notifications for new opportunities.


    🎉

    Apply with ease

    Pick the best leads, unlock contact details, and apply effortlessly with Twine's AI application tools.


    📈

    Grow your career

    Showcase your work, pitch to the best leads, land new clients and use Twine’s tools to find more opportunities.